About The Book

<div><i>Traveling Heavy</i> is a deeply moving unconventional memoir by the master storyteller and cultural anthropologist Ruth Behar. Through evocative stories she portrays her life as an immigrant child and later as an adult woman who loves to travel but is terrified of boarding a plane. With an open heart she writes about her Yiddish-Sephardic-Cuban-American family as well as the strangers who show her kindness as she makes her way through the world. Compassionate curious and unafraid to reveal her failings Behar embraces the unexpected insights and adventures of travel whether those be learning that she longed to become a mother after being accused of giving the evil eye to a baby in rural Mexico or going on a zany pilgrimage to the Behar World Summit in the Spanish town of Béjar.<p>Behar calls herself an anthropologist who specializes in homesickness. Repeatedly returning to her homeland of Cuba unwilling to utter her last goodbye she is obsessed by the question of why we leave home to find home. For those of us who travel heavy with our own baggage Behar is an indispensable guide full of grace and hope in the perpetual search for connection that defines our humanity.</p></div>
